Twelve Minutes to Midnight
Lively thirteen-year-old orphan heiress Penelope Treadwell owns the bestselling magazine The Penny Dreadful. Her masterly tales of the macabre grip Victorian Britain, even if no one knows she's the real author. But she's never encountered anything as chilling as the mysterious goings on at London's Bedlam hospital.The first book in an exciting series.
Step into the past to discover a thrilling mystery about a sinister plot to shape and control the future, in this spine-tingling historical adventure from award-winning author Christopher Edge.
It's 1899. Every night at twelve minutes to midnight the inmates of Bedlam, London's notorious hospital for the insane, rise from their beds and begin scribbling strange words on any surface they can find - the walls of their cells, even their own skin. What can it all mean? Penelope Treadwell is intrigued.
Soon she's ensnared in a venomous plot, and Penny realises that this isn't just a story, it's the future. And the future looks deadly.

About the Author
Christopher Edge grew up in Manchester where he spent most of his childhood in the local library dreaming up stories, but now lives in Gloucestershire where he spends most of his time in the local library dreaming up stories. Before becoming a writer, he worked as an English teacher, editor and publisher - any job that let him keep a book close to hand. When not writing, he also works as a freelance publisher and education consultant and has written publications about encouraging children to read.
